Why start_trace needs a policy

This tool executes a profiling/tracing operation in Unreal Engine, which is an external system action. While not destructive or permanently modifying data, trace sessions consume resources and affect system state during their execution. The action is triggered by the tool call and its effects depend on parameters (selected channels).

Can I rate-limit start_trace? +

Yes. Add a rate_limit block to the start_trace rule in your PolicyLayer policy. For example, setting max: 10 and window: 60 limits the tool to 10 calls per minute. Rate limits are tracked per agent session and reset automatically.

How do I block start_trace completely? +

Set action: deny in the PolicyLayer policy for start_trace. The AI agent will receive a policy violation error and cannot call the tool. You can also include a reason field to explain why the tool is blocked.
